Skip to content

Commit a041164

Browse files
authored
Update c-cpp.yml
1 parent 6cc42ca commit a041164

1 file changed

Lines changed: 6 additions & 12 deletions

File tree

.github/workflows/c-cpp.yml

Lines changed: 6 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,8 @@ name: Build (Docker Manual Qt)
22

33
on:
44
push:
5-
5+
tags:
6+
- 'v*'
67

78
jobs:
89
build:
@@ -12,13 +13,6 @@ jobs:
1213
- name: Checkout code
1314
uses: actions/checkout@v4
1415

15-
- name: Generate tag name (timestamp-based)
16-
id: tag
17-
run: |
18-
TAG_NAME="v1_$(date +%Y%m%d-%H%M%S)"
19-
echo "TAG_NAME=$TAG_NAME" >> $GITHUB_ENV
20-
echo "tag=$TAG_NAME" >> $GITHUB_OUTPUT
21-
2216
- name: Build in Docker (manual Qt install)
2317
run: |
2418
docker run --rm -v $PWD:/workspace -w /workspace ubuntu:22.04 bash -c "
@@ -37,13 +31,13 @@ jobs:
3731
cp CuttieElf dist/ || true
3832
cp README.md dist/ || true
3933
cd dist
40-
tar -czvf ../MasterStringz-${{ env.TAG_NAME }}.tar.gz * || true
34+
tar -czvf ../MasterStringz-${{ github.ref_name }}.tar.gz *
4135
4236
- name: Create GitHub Release
4337
uses: softprops/action-gh-release@v2
4438
with:
45-
tag_name: ${{ env.TAG_NAME }}
46-
name: Release ${{ env.TAG_NAME }}
47-
files: MasterStringz-${{ env.TAG_NAME }}.tar.gz
39+
tag_name: ${{ github.ref_name }}
40+
name: Release ${{ github.ref_name }}
41+
files: MasterStringz-${{ github.ref_name }}.tar.gz
4842
env:
4943
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}

0 commit comments

Comments
 (0)